Dos of Typography



To boost the readability and visual appeal of your website, make sure that you select fonts that are simple to read and appropriately sized. Select fonts that are clear and readable, such as sans-serif or serif fonts, which are typically utilized for body message. Sans-serif fonts like Arial or Helvetica work well for electronic displays, providing a modern-day and tidy look. On the other hand, serif fonts like Times New Roman or Georgia can include a touch of style and custom to your site.

Donts of Typography



Stay away from utilizing an extreme range of typefaces in your web design to maintain consistency and readability for your audience. When it pertains to typography, much less is frequently a lot more.

Below are some crucial 'Do n'ts' to bear in mind:

1. ** Prevent making use of way too many various font styles **: Limitation on your own to 2-3 typefaces for your entire internet site. Utilizing a lot more can make your design look cluttered and less than professional.

2. ** Do not use fonts that are illegible **: Fancy or excessively ornamental typefaces might look enticing, however if they compromise readability, they aren't worth it. Adhere to typefaces that are easy on the eyes.

3. ** Steer clear of using tiny font style sizes **: Little message might seem smooth, yet if it's too little, it can strain your visitors' eyes. See to it your message is large enough to review easily on all tools.
